Judges 16:
Did Samson believe that his super strength lay in his hair?
Not exactly. Samson believed that his super strength was connected to his hair. More precisely, he knew that his super strength came from God. His hair was an external demonstration of his relationship with God. It was the sign of the covenant/agreement with God.
He had just woken up from his sleep. His thinking was hazy. He might not have been aware that his hair was gone. He remembered his previous occasions when he shook himself free. He did not know that the LORD had departed from him this time because he had betrayed the covenant/agreement with God. He revealed to Delilah the secret sign of the agreement with God.
